In today's healthcare landscape, managing patient relationships effectively is paramount. Healthcare CRM (Customer Relationship Management) software empowers healthcare providers to optimize interactions, enhance patient engagement, and improve overall operational efficiency. Unlike standard CRM systems, Healthcare CRM solutions are specifically designed to address the unique challenges and requirements of the healthcare industry, including data privacy regulations like HIPAA. This guide provides a comprehensive review of the best Healthcare CRM software options available, enabling informed purchasing decisions. The best overall choice typically combines comprehensive features, strong security, and scalability, tailored to the specific needs of healthcare organizations from small practices to large hospital systems. Differentiating factors within the Healthcare CRM software market include the level of integration with Electronic Health Records (EHRs), the sophistication of the patient engagement tools, and the analytics capabilities for measuring performance and patient outcomes. Different types of Healthcare CRM software cater to various needs. Some are designed for general practice management, while others specialize in areas like patient outreach, referral management, or population health. This guide covers a range of solutions and explores the key aspects to consider when selecting Healthcare CRM software, helping you to pinpoint the ideal solution for your practice.

Selection Criteria

Data Security and HIPAA Compliance

This criterion focuses on the software's adherence to HIPAA regulations and its ability to protect sensitive patient data. Key features include data encryption, access controls, audit trails, and regular security audits.

EHR/EMR Integration

Seamless integration with Electronic Health Records (EHRs) or Electronic Medical Records (EMRs) is critical for efficient data management and workflow automation. We assessed vendors based on their interoperability capabilities.

Patient Engagement Features

These features include tools for patient communication (e.g., appointment reminders, newsletters), patient portals, and tools to help with patient education.

Analytics and Reporting

The ability to analyze data and generate reports provides insights into practice performance, patient outcomes, and the effectiveness of various initiatives. This feature highlights the analytical power of the software.

Scalability and Customization

The software must be scalable to accommodate growth and customizable to fit specific practice needs. Flexibility is a key factor.

User Experience and Ease of Use

A user-friendly interface and intuitive design contribute to quicker adoption and improved efficiency for healthcare staff. The software should be easy to learn and use.

Customer Support and Training

Reliable customer support and comprehensive training resources are crucial for successful implementation and ongoing use. Support should be responsive and helpful.

Salesforce Health Cloud is a leading Healthcare CRM solution, known for its comprehensive features and scalability. Its robust platform provides tools for patient relationship management, care coordination, and population health management. It integrates well with various EHR systems and offers extensive customization options to tailor data and workflows. Salesforce's AppExchange provides a large ecosystem of pre-built applications and integrations that can easily extend the platform's functionality. The platform emphasizes data security and HIPAA compliance, ensuring patient information is protected. The advanced analytics and reporting tools enable deep insights into patient data and outcomes, providing the data necessary to improve care. However, the power of the system and extensive customization options can present a hurdle for some users because of the complexity. Healthcare providers can leverage the power of Salesforce’s AI capabilities, Einstein, to unlock data-driven insights.

NextMotion CRM

Best for Cosmetic and Dental Practices

https://www.nextmotion.com/

Pros

  • User-friendly design and intuitive interface.
  • Excellent patient engagement features.
  • Efficient patient communication and automated reminders.
  • Strong focus and specialization in aesthetics and dentistry.

Cons

  • Customization is possible, but can sometimes require technical expertise or external professional help.
  • The user interface can feel a bit less modern when compared to the top options.

Key Specifications

EHR IntegrationIntegrates, supports most major practice management software.
Patient EngagementAutomated reminders and patient communication
ComplianceHIPAA compliant.
AnalyticsAdvanced reporting and tracking of key performance indicators (KPIs).
ScalabilityScalable for a variety of practice sizes.

NextMotion CRM is tailored for cosmetic and dental practices and excels in managing patient relationships and optimizing practice workflows. Its user-friendly interface and streamlined design have significantly reduced training time for users. The system is a strong contender because of excellent patient engagement features, like automated appointment reminders and recall campaigns that boost patient retention. Their customer support team receives consistently high marks. NextMotion CRM provides a comprehensive range of customizable reporting options, including marketing campaign analytics and key performance indicators (KPIs). This data helps practices to better understand their business.

#5

CareCloud

Best Comprehensive Solution

https://www.carecloud.com/

Pros

  • Integrated platform for efficient practice management.
  • Strong emphasis on both clinical and financial workflows.
  • User-friendly interface.

Cons

  • Limited reporting capabilities compared to some competitors
  • Can be complex to setup

Key Specifications

EHR IntegrationSeamless integration with in-house systems.
Patient EngagementPatient portal, telehealth capabilities, and secure communication.
ComplianceHIPAA compliant.
AnalyticsBasic reporting and analytics.
ScalabilityScalable for various practice sizes.
CustomizationCustomization available through professional services, limited self-service customization.

CareCloud is designed for modern medical practices, with a focus on the complete patient journey. It centralizes administrative, clinical, and financial data, making it a one-stop platform. The feature set emphasizes patient engagement, telehealth capabilities, and revenue cycle management. This integrated approach helps create a more efficient practice. The platform offers a user-friendly interface. It combines billing, scheduling, and EHR functions. Its features include revenue cycle management, care coordination, and patient engagement tools, along with patient portals and secure messaging. Those looking for an all-in-one practice management solution will find this valuable. Reporting data is available for practices of all sizes.

Frequently Asked Questions

What does Healthcare CRM software do?

Healthcare CRM software integrates and manages patient data, interactions, and communications. It helps coordinate care, personalize patient experiences, improve marketing efforts, and ensure regulatory compliance. It’s ultimately designed to improve patient outcomes and practice efficiency.

Does the Healthcare CRM integrate with my current systems?

Many solutions offer integration options. It's important to confirm compatibility with your existing systems, such as EHR/EMR platforms, billing software, and other clinical applications. Look for robust API capabilities and pre-built integrations where possible to ensure a smooth data flow between systems.

What is the pricing structure for Healthcare CRM software?

Pricing models vary. Some vendors offer per-user monthly fees, while others charge based on the number of patient records or the features used. Analyze the pricing structure and consider the long-term total cost of ownership.

How secure is the patient data stored in the CRM?

Patient data requires robust security measures. Look for features such as HIPAA compliance, data encryption, access controls, audit trails, and regular security audits. Verify that the vendor has proper security certifications.
